What is OSD? A Simple Definition

Let's start with the basics: OSD stands for On-Screen Display. At its core, OSD is a software-generated menu that appears directly on a display screen, allowing users to adjust various settings and controls without the need for physical buttons or external devices. Think of it as the "control panel" of your display—except instead of fumbling with tiny knobs or buttons, you interact with a virtual menu that pops up right on the screen.

You've likely encountered OSD in everyday devices: when you press the "menu" button on your TV remote and a list of options (like brightness, contrast, or input source) appears on the screen, that's OSD. In smartphones, the quick settings panel that slides down from the top is a form of OSD. In acrylic dynamic video frames, OSD serves a similar purpose but is tailored to the unique needs of these devices—balancing functionality with the frame's sleek, minimalist design.

OSD in acrylic motion video frames typically includes controls for brightness, volume, display mode (slideshow, video loop, calendar view), Wi-Fi connectivity, storage management, and even advanced features like motion sensors or voice commands. The key here is that all these adjustments happen directly on the screen, keeping the frame's exterior free of clunky buttons and preserving its elegant acrylic finish.

How OSD Works in Acrylic Dynamic Video Frames

To understand the value of OSD in acrylic dynamic video frames, it helps to first appreciate the design philosophy behind these devices. Acrylic frames are prized for their transparency, durability, and modern look—they're meant to complement a space, not distract from it. Physical buttons or ports would disrupt this aesthetic, turning a stylish decor piece into a tech gadget with visible "clutter." OSD solves this problem by making controls invisible until needed, then seamlessly integrating them into the display when the user wants to make adjustments.

So, how do you access OSD in an acrylic motion video frame? Most modern frames use touch-sensitive technology: a quick tap or swipe on the screen brings up the OSD menu. Some models also support voice commands (e.g., "Hey Frame, adjust brightness") or remote controls, but touch remains the most intuitive method, especially for casual users like families or elderly individuals. Once the menu appears, users can navigate through options using on-screen icons or text, making selections with a tap—similar to using a smartphone or tablet.

Let's walk through a real-world example: Imagine you've just set up a 10.1 inch digital calendar in your kitchen, which doubles as an acrylic dynamic video frame. In the morning, you want to dim the screen because the sunlight is streaming in, and in the evening, you want to brighten it for better visibility. With OSD, you simply tap the screen, select "Display Settings," adjust the brightness slider, and tap "Save." The menu then disappears, leaving your calendar and family photos front and center. No buttons, no hassle—just a smooth, seamless interaction.

Behind the scenes, OSD is powered by the frame's operating system (often a lightweight version of Android, optimized for displays). The software ensures the menu is responsive, uses minimal battery power, and doesn't interfere with the main content (like videos or slideshows). For example, if you're watching a home video, the OSD menu will appear as a semi-transparent overlay, allowing you to adjust volume without pausing the video—a small detail that makes a big difference in user experience.

4. Improves Energy Efficiency

In today's world, energy efficiency is a top priority, both for cost savings and environmental responsibility. OSD plays a role here by letting users adjust settings that impact power usage. For example, dimming the screen during the day (when natural light is bright) or enabling "auto-sleep" mode, which turns the display off when no motion is detected for a certain period. These adjustments are easy to make via OSD, so users don't have to dig through a manual or call tech support to save energy.

Some advanced frames even use ambient light sensors that work with OSD to automatically adjust brightness based on the room's lighting. If the sun sets and the room gets darker, the frame's OSD menu will tweak the brightness up—no user input required. This "set it and forget it" feature is convenient and ensures the frame is always using the optimal amount of energy.

OSD vs. Traditional Controls: A Comparison

To truly appreciate OSD's advantages, let's compare it to traditional control methods used in older digital frames or basic displays. The table below highlights key differences:

Feature OSD in Acrylic Dynamic Video Frames Traditional Controls (Buttons/Knobs)
Aesthetic Impact No physical controls; preserves the frame's sleek acrylic design. Visible buttons/knobs disrupt the frame's appearance; looks bulky or outdated.
User Intuitiveness Touch-based menu with icons/text; familiar to anyone who uses a smartphone. Requires memorizing button functions (e.g., "Press and hold button 3 to dim"); confusing for new users.
Customization Options Wide range of settings (brightness, volume, modes, schedules) accessible in one menu. Limited controls; often only basic functions like "power" and "next photo."
Durability No physical buttons to break, wear out, or collect dust. Buttons can stick, break, or stop working over time; knobs may loosen or strip.
Accessibility for All Users Large icons, simple text, and touch controls work for users with motor or vision impairments. Small buttons or tight knobs are difficult for users with arthritis or poor dexterity.
